Description

When pressing the power button the system shuts down but never completes the
process.

The last message visible on the screen is as follows:

dbus-marshal-recursive.c(1186)got here[repeats about 100 times]X connection
to:0.0 broken )explicit kill or server shutdown)

From this point on the device is unresponsive, pressing the powerbutton does not
work. The battery has to be removed to reboot the device.
